Описание
Программирование на языке С++: основы алгоритмизации и объектно-ориентированного программирования [2022]
МФТИ (Московский физико-технический институт)
Краткое описание программы:
Программа ПК разработана с учетом требований ФГОС ВО по направлению подготовки 01.03.02 «Прикладная математика и информатика». Целью реализации программы является совершенствование компетенций слушателей в области применения элементов языка, которые используются чаще всего: основные типы данных, простейший ввод и вывод, условные операторы и циклы, формирование умений устанавливать необходимое программное обеспечение на разные операционные системы.
Программа повышения квалификации предназначена для специалистов в области информационно-коммуникационных технологий, имеющих высшее образование; студентов вузов. Форма проведения итоговой аттестации: зачет на основании совокупности выполненных практических заданий и защиты проекта.
Содержание программы, программа предусматривает изучение следующих тем:
1. Знакомство с искусством C++
2. Техника владения функциями и контейнерами
3. Алгоритмы и классы
4. Ввод/вывод, исключения и перегрузка операторов
Целевая аудитория программы:
1. Специалисты в области информационно-коммуникационных технологий, имеющих высшее образование;
2. Студенты вузов
Задачи программы, слушатели должны овладеть следующими компетенциями:
1. Способен к написанию программного кода с использованием языков программирования, определению и манипулированию данными (ПК-1);
2. Способен применять фундаментальные знания, полученные в области математических и (или) естественных наук, и использовать их в профессиональной деятельности (ОПК-1).
В результате освоения программы слушатель должен знать:
1. Основные типы данных языка С++;
2. Функции в С++, особенности контейнеров vector, map, set;
3. Видимость и инициализацию переменных, структуры и классы, константность методов, конструкторы;
4. Структуры Date, класс Function, текстовые файлы и потоки, исключения;
В результате освоения программы слушатель должен уметь:
1. Применять все самые частые конструкции языка: ввод и вывод в стандартные потоки, условные операторы, циклы;
2. Применять функции в С++, применять контейнер vector, контейнер map, контейнер set;
3. Применять алгоритмы;
4. Работать со структурами Date, классом Function, текстовыми файлами и потоками, исключениями.
Примечание: на момент создания темы актуальная цена не известна.
Отзывы
Отзывов пока нет.